Turkey | Inflation surprised on the downside

Summary

Consumer prices increased by 1.69% in April, even lower than the minimum estimate shared in the consensus, leading the annual figure to fall to 19.5% from 19.7% in March. Despite the recent currency depreciation, thanks to the base effects consumer inflation will likely fall rapidly after June, but reverse in the last 2 months of the year and end 2019 at 15.5%.
